[edit] Pochodzenie polskiej szlachty

Witam, jestem pełen podziwu dla Pańskiej twórczości, zwłaszcza, że jako artysta raczej tradycyjny jeszcze nie potrafię tak wspaniale posługiwać się elektronicznymi substytutami pędzla i piórka. Mam wątpliwości co do fragmentu Pańskiego tekstu o pochodzeniu polskiej szlachty, zwłaszcza do stwierdzenia o braku tradycji rycerskich. Szlachta naturalnie wywodzi się ze słowiańskich wolnych wojowników, ale już za pierwszych Piastów zaczął sie u nas tworzyć system feudalny, i według mojej wiedzy zaistniał w Polsce stan rycerski, wg.zachodnio-europejskichy kryteriów. Że przypomnę tu choćby Zawiszę Czarnego, który stał się częścią legendy i etosu rycerskiego także w zachodniej europie. Słaba znajomość angielskiego nie pozwala mi na samodzielne wprowadzenie uzupełnień, ale myślę ,że warto by troszkę uzupełnić ten temat. pozdrawiam--Steifer 14:49, 8 October 2006 (UTC)
